Did you know that TWU has a Food Pantry for students in Need?


The pantry is a project of the Department of Sociology and Social Work
within the College of Arts and Sciences.


About the Food Pantry

• The primary objective of the pantry is to meet the immediate food needs of students on campus.

• Based on student need, the second objective of the pantry is to meet the short-term food needs of students.

• The final objective of the pantry is to meet the emergency non-food needs of students.

• The pantry serves approximately 25 - 30 students per month.

• In order to maintain students’ confidentiality and dignity, accessing the food pantry does not require application or approval. It is available to any student with a need.

• The pantry is housed in the Old Main Building in suite 200.
